Diverse Applications for Protocatechuic Acid

Pharmaceutical Synthesis

Protocatechuic Acid (CAS 99-50-3) serves as a crucial building block for Active Pharmaceutical Ingredients (APIs) and novel drug candidates, leveraging its unique chemical structure and biological activities.

Cosmetic Formulations

Its potent antioxidant and anti-inflammatory properties make Protocatechuic Acid a valuable ingredient in skincare products, contributing to skin protection and rejuvenation. We are a reliable supplier for cosmetic ingredient needs.

Dye Industry

Utilized as an organic intermediate, Protocatechuic Acid is key in synthesizing natural dyes like anthraquinone-based dyes and azo dyes, ensuring vibrant colors and excellent stability for textiles and printing.
